Critical Chronic Marijuana Seeds Information

Critical Chronic is a dominant indica strain of cannabis. It has a mixture of sativa as well making it a hybrid weed. This creation is from the breeders of Sumo Seeds. The pairing of Chronic Master cannabis strain and the Critical cannabis strain resulted in this indica weed that has obvious characteristics and structure of indica.

What are the Flavor and Effects of Critical Chronic?

The smell of sweet scent and freshness of pine and lemon, mixed well with little spice and fruity tone add up to the already pleasing characteristics of the cannabis. It also has a very similar flavor comparable to the scent which is accompanied by mild citrus hint and wood accent. In terms of the impact, the beginning of its high may provide stoning of the body and can leave you with an improved energetic level.

What are the medical benefits of Critical Chronic?

Due to its body impact, it can generate therapeutic assistance in terms of pain management, stress reduction, minimizing anxiety and regulation of depressive symptoms.

Negative Effects You Can Expect from Critical Chronic

The cannabis can make you feel slightly anxious and you may manifest paranoid behavior if the dosage consumed reached beyond the capacity of your body can tolerate. However, at a regular rate, the strain may only impose temporary and minor reactions like mouth and eye drying.

How to Grow Critical Chronic?

It can be grown in indoor and outdoor areas. It is very popular among growers due to its capacity to sustain in warm temperatures or dry condition of the soil. Novice growers would love to cultivate this strain due to its capacity to resist molds and simplicity of its growth requirements.
